HIP 55405
HIP 55405 is a K-type (Orange) star located in the constellation Ursa Major.
Located approximately 791.6 light-years from Earth, HIP 55405 resides within the broader disk of our Milky Way galaxy.
HIP 55405 is classified as a spectral class K star (K-type (Orange)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.
HIP 55405 has an apparent magnitude of +7.95, placing it beyond naked-eye visibility. A good pair of binoculars or a small telescope is required to observe this star. Observers will note its yellow h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+0.991.
